# Christophe Laporte Kicks Off Season with Impressive Win at Ruta del Sol

Christophe Laporte has made a remarkable start to his season by clinching victory in the first stage of the Ruta del Sol. “It’s fantastic to start the season this way,” Laporte expressed after crossing the finish line. “I really wanted to ride a few races before the classics season starts. I had a good winter and was looking forward to starting my season today.” Throughout the race, Laporte felt strong and kept pace with the climbers, asserting control alongside his team.

The Spanish stage race began energetically with Victor Campenaerts launching an early solo attack, earning ten points in the mountain classification at the top of the Puerto del Madrono. This effort secured him the mountain jersey for the following day, even as he was caught shortly after by the peloton, which had split midway through the race.

“In the final, the team did an excellent job of bringing me to the front,” Laporte noted, highlighting the support he received from his teammates. Despite starting his sprint earlier than planned, he adjusted his strategy and timed his final push perfectly. “I followed the wheel of the riders in front of me and started the sprint at about 200 meters. I went full to the finish line and saw that I had enough of a lead. It’s great to be able to finish the work of my teammates like this.”

This win is particularly significant for Laporte, who has battled through a challenging previous season marred by health issues. He made a successful return in October by winning the Tour of Holland and now adds another victory to his impressive comeback.

Marc Reef, the sports director, praised the team dynamics during the race: “Victor jumped away immediately after the start and created a good situation for us. Our men were very sharp and Christophe in particular showed that he is in good shape. It’s great that he’s taken a victory right away after a difficult year. He really deserves it.” This win marks Team Visma | Lease a Bike’s second victory of the young season, setting a positive tone for the races to come.
